What is LTI® Advantage Certification?
LTI Advantage is a package of extensions that build on the core LTI standard (v1.3) to add new features that enable deeper integration of any tool with any LMS. LTI Advantage makes it easier for faculty to innovate and meet the unique learning needs of students, save time spent provisioning courses, and dramatically reduce integration times. Currently, the LTI Advantage extensions are Names and Role Provisioning Services, Deep Linking, and Assignment and Grade Services. This Certification Suite is designed to test conformance to each of the four specifications - the core LTI 1.3 and the three service extensions. For more information on LTI® Advantage see this link.

What Versions of LTI® are important with reference to LTI Advantage Certification?
LTI Version 1.3 is the only base platform specification for LTI Advantage. Start your implementation and certification with LTI v1.3. After you have completed your LTI v1.3 implementation begin work on implementing and certifying the extensions.

What are the LTI Extensions you are referring to?
There are three extensions that LTI Advantage is concerned with and must be deployed and tested for completion of certification. These are:

As a Member of IMS Global am I required to acquire LTI Advantage certification?
Technically, no. However, most educational platforms are moving the LTI Advantage to take advantage of the increased security protocols and the extensions which provide additional functionality. You are highly encourage to move to LTI v1.3 to take advantage of these advancements. We know that many institutions will be requiring LTI Advantage certification for their products.

Why is this Certification Suite separate from the standard LTI Certification Suite?
LTI Advantage is a new initiative and is a new Certification path. Those members who need LTI® Certification apart from LTI version 1.3 and LTI Advantage still have access to the standard LTI Certification at this address.

What is the time-frame for Certification for LTI Advantage?
Following the implementation of the LTI Core 1.3 your organization should begin to develop the three extensions as soon as possible. The Certification Suite does not require you to register further to use the suite for testing - members can register software versions as many times as needed while your group is developing the LTI Services. You are encouraged to use the standard Certification Suite provided here in your development of the three services. Once you are confident that the three extensions are complete (in addition to LTI 1.3 core), you may run through the entire suite and submit your results for certification

How will LTI Advantage Services be developed and tested?
Following the implementation of the LTI Core 1.3 your group should begin to develop the three services as soon as possible. The Certification Suite does not require you to register further to use the suite for testing - members can register software versions as many times as needed while your group is developing the LTI Services. You are encouraged to use the standard Certification Suite provided here in your development of the three services. Once you are confident that the three extensions are complete (in addition to LTI 1.3 core), you may run through the entire suite and submit your results for certification.

What if one of the Services doesn't apply to our software?
While working in the Certification Suite you will be given the opportunity to identify if one or more of the extensions do not apply to your product. You will need to explain why they do not apply to your product which will be reviewed by IMS.

Is there example code for...?
Please see the link here LTI Advantage Reference Implementation for sample code for both the Platform and the Tool